Hello! Congrats on the interview! Yes, I am in the program doing the FNP track. Class schedule for the first 4 semesters (pre-licensure) is dense, like 16 units or so. Both tracks will attend classes together for that portion before you split at semester 5. The attendance is all in-person but I doubt it will be 5 days a week. It is usually 2-3 very long days, not counting clinical days, which are scheduled separately later into the semester. You can expect some changes to be made to the schedule as things move along, but your faculty will work with your cohort on that.
